"I earn a reasonable wage, but could do with a little extra, I know couldn't we all ha ha. I am trained to do PAT testing but that is not my current job, keep thinking I could earn a bit extra doing it part time, but no idea how that would work with my doing it legally and paying my taxes. anyone know of a way to increase your income on a part time basis ?"

Pat testing is a good idea. I know someone who does it in the Wrexham area to make extra cash. Charges around 50p per item. A small office with up to 10 employees could easily have 80 items to test so it's surprising how the number of items soon adds up to a tidy amount per hour. You'll need insurance, the testing equipment, consumables - ie stickers and certificates, website, phone etc. You can use QuickBooks or Xero to do your accounts to keep everything above board and certain expenses can be allocated to your business to reduce tax payable. II know it adds up, I am a school caretaker and we used to get someone in to do all are stuff, but then when the school found out how cheap it was to do the training they sent me on the course to learn how to do it, it is only a one day course, a chimpanzee could do it lol. and we bought the tester and stickers for under £300 it costs about £90 every 12 months to have the tester calibrated.
